    Description: 
h3. Problem
Setting any bind-host property to an IPv6 literal (e.g., {{::}}) currently 
prevents the service from starting. The code builds the network authority using 
plain string concatenation ({{host + ":" + port}}), which turns {{::}} and 
{{9860}} into the ambiguous string {{:::9860}}. This causes 
{{NetUtils.createSocketAddr}} to fail with a "valid host:port authority" 
exception. 

h3. Solution
Use the bracket-aware helper {{HddsUtils.getHostPortString}} (introduced in 
HDDS-15773) to correctly format IPv6 addresses (e.g., {{[::]:9860}}) before 
parsing.

h3. Scope
Update the address construction methods in the following classes to use the new 
helper:
* {{HddsUtils}} (Datanode client RPC)
* {{HddsServerUtil}} (SCM & Recon clients/datanode listeners)
* {{ScmUtils}} (SCM HA per-node equivalents)
* {{BaseHttpServer}} (All HTTP/HTTPS listeners: SCM, OM, Datanode, Recon, S3G, 
Freon)
* {{OmUtils}} (OM RPC and Peer HTTP/HTTPS)

h3. Compatibility & Testing
* *Compatibility:* Existing IPv4 and DNS defaults remain completely unchanged. 
No new configuration properties are added.
* *Testing:* Add unit tests to verify {{InetSocketAddress}} creation using 
{{::}} and global IPv6 literals, while keeping existing IPv4 and DNS test cases.
* *Out of scope:* OS-specific behavior for which address families {{::}} 
accepts will be handled in HDDS-15779.
